In a recent surge of online discussion, people have taken to forums to share their thoughts on Bitcoin's fluctuating market. Many believe a dip is imminent, while others remain optimistic about further gains. Can anyone truly predict Bitcoin's next move?
Bitcoin currently seems to be on an upward path, but speculation is rampant. While one commenter stated, "Itโs a bull trap,โ others believe further gains are on the horizon. The mix of optimism and skepticism reflects the unpredictable nature of cryptocurrency.
Short-term volatility: A variety of comments emphasize that the market is likely to oscillate. "It will go up, then down, then up, then down," wrote one observer, highlighting the seemingly cyclical nature of Bitcoin trading.
Potential for a dip: Many people speculate that a correction is forthcoming. "It will dip again harder," reads another comment, indicating concerns about significant market adjustments.
Long-term outlook: Some maintain a bullish outlook, arguing that dips are just part of the game's rhythms. "If youโre in for the long term, these pullbacks are just part of the cycle. Donโt FOMO in," advised one commenter.
โThe more it goes down, the more that I DCA.โ โ A comment that reflects the commitment of many to dollar-cost averaging despite market shifts.
โAnyone telling you when and by how much are mostly full of shit.โ โ A stern reminder that market predictions are notoriously unreliable.

This situation bears a resemblance to the Tulip Mania of the 17th century. While that episode revolved around an irrational obsession with tulip bulbs, it reflects how market sentiments can fabricate value that often leads to sudden declines. Just as some investors remained ardently bullish as prices soared, others cautioned against such unreasonable enthusiasm. The tulip market collapsed, catching many off guardโa stark reminder of how strong emotions can cloud judgment in any trading environment, not just cryptocurrencies. Both scenarios show that passion-driven speculation can inflate asset values to unsustainable heights, leaving many with empty hands in the aftermath.
